您的位置 首页 发布

单片机中的看门狗有什么效果

单片机中的看门狗有什么作用-看门狗是用来防止万一单片机程序出错造成重大损失的。

防错的原理很简单,它在硬件上就是一个定时器,当它溢出的时候就会让单片机强制复位使程序重新开始执行。

正常的情况下是不能让它溢出的,所以在程序上每隔一段时间要给他置一次值(俗称喂狗),只要程序中正常给它喂他就不会溢出。

看门狗是用来避免如果单片机程序犯错形成重大损失的。

防错的原理很简单,它在硬件上便是一个定时器,当它溢出的时分就会让单片机强制复位使程序重新开始履行。

正常的状况下是不能让它溢出的,所以在程序上每隔一段时刻要给他置一次值(俗称喂狗),只需程序中正常给它喂他就不会溢出。

单片机中的看门狗有什么效果

一旦程序跑飞了,有搅扰或许进入死循环之类的状况时,不能正常履行程序了,那么就永久履行不到喂狗的指令了,但此刻定时器是硬件操控的,仍然会走,所以溢出了,单片机就复位了。

一般安全性要求比较高的,体系跑飞了会形成重大事故的都会加一个“狗”保安全。

一般,看门狗的溢出时刻越短越活络,跑飞之后复位的时刻越短,也就越安全,可是,你喂狗的操作也要更频频。

声明:本文内容来自网络转载或用户投稿,文章版权归原作者和原出处所有。文中观点,不代表本站立场。若有侵权请联系本站删除(kf@86ic.com)https://www.86ic.net/changshang/fabu/345599.html

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部